Uwe Bergmann
Director Sustainability Management at Henkel
Uwe Bergmann is a prominent figure in sustainability management, currently serving as the Director of Sustainability Management at Henkel, a global leader in consumer goods and industrial solutions. With an extensive background that spans over two decades, Uwe has played a pivotal role in integrating sustainable practices within large organizations. His expertise lies in balancing business objectives with environmental stewardship, making him a significant influencer in the field of corporate sustainability.
Educationally, Uwe's journey began with a Bachelor of Science (B.Sc.) in Environmental Sciences from the University of East Anglia. This foundational knowledge was further enhanced by pursuing a Master of Science (M.Sc.) in Environmental Technology, Business & Environment at the prestigious Imperial College London. His academic background has equipped him with a deep understanding of the complex interplay between environmental impact and business development, which is crucial for sustainable management.
Uwe’s career at Henkel began in various capacities, where he developed a comprehensive understanding of sustainability issues. His journey from Manager of SHEQ Communication to Head of Sustainability Issue Management demonstrates his commitment and expertise in environmental matters. His capabilities in sustainability reporting and stakeholder dialogue were further emphasized during his tenure as the Head of SHEQ Communication, where he ensured that sustainability was not only communicated externally but also ingrained in the corporate culture at Henkel. Uwe's leadership in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) and Sustainability Management at Henkel has significantly advanced the company's sustainability agenda, fostering a culture that prioritizes environmental responsibility and sustainable practices.
Prior to his impressive career at Henkel, Uwe gained valuable experience as a researcher and consultant at the Institut für Ökologie und Unternehmensführung, where he focused on environmental consultancy, helping firms navigate their environmental responsibilities. His early career also saw him interning at TÜV Management Systems Consulting GmbH and the Minnesota Pollution Control Agency, where he gained practical insights into sustainability practices, which would later inform his strategic responsibilities at Henkel.
